To understand why AI slop has become a thorn in the side of marketers, one must first look at its defining features. AI slop refers to the mass production of content that is technically correct but utterly devoid of character or value. It’s the written equivalent of instant mashed potatoes—no lumps, no seasoning, just a facsimile of the real thing. Search engines, those tireless librarians of the Internet, are left confounded as they try to assign authority and expertise to what is essentially a mountain of lookalike content. The result? Even the most well-intentioned brands vanish into the digital noise, missing out on authority, reach, and, crucially, customer trust.
